Yuli Gurriel's contract is a multi-year agreement between the Houston Astros and the Cuban-born first baseman and designated hitter. The contract was signed in 2016 and has a total value of $47.5 million. Gurriel's contract includes a $10 million signing bonus and an average annual salary of $7.5 million.
Gurriel's contract is significant because it represents a major investment by the Astros in a player who has been a key contributor to the team's success in recent years. Gurriel has been a consistent hitter for the Astros, and he has also provided solid defense at first base.
